Abstract
The invention discloses a kind of injection well downhole flow regulator installation method, solves the problem of injection well downhole flow regulator structure in the prior art is relative complex, and manufacture and installation are also extremely complex, are not easy to produce, and the cost is relatively high.The present invention includes Step 1: plugging plate to be fixed on to the bottom end of lower screwed pipe, one of plugging block is connected to the bottom end of water distributing core simultaneously, upper seal and lower seal are mounted in water distributing core, water distributing core is inserted into lower screwed pipe until plugging block bottom end fixes another plugging block with the plugging block being mounted in water distributing core from the stretching of the water outlet of plugging plate;Step 2: upper screwed pipe is threadedly coupled with the top of lower screwed pipe.The present invention can simplify installation process, operate in installation process without welding etc., greatly saved manufacture and installation cost.

Background technique
Mid-late oilfield development forms stratum after producing due to formation oil, and pressure reduction, liquid level can be lower and lower, and pumping is deep
Degree also can be deeper and deeper, when reaching certain depth, some oil fields need to be changed to water injection well.Pumpingh well is improved by filling the water
Then liquid level is extracted out with water-driven oil to oil well with oil well pump.And the thickness and volume of each oil reservoir are different, each layer
Water injection rate is also different, thus installs an injection well downhole flow regulator on each layer, according to the water injection rate that geology design requirement needs injection allocation different,
To produce layering injection well downhole flow regulator.

Embodiment 1
A kind of injection well downhole flow regulator installation method, as Figure 1-Figure 2, comprising:
Step 1: injection well downhole flow regulator main body is mounted on lower screwed pipe 8;
Step 2: upper screwed pipe 1 is threadedly coupled with the top of lower screwed pipe 8.
Wherein, the specific structure of injection well downhole flow regulator main body is as follows:
The injection well downhole flow regulator main body include with lower screwed pipe 8 coaxial arrangement water distributing core 3, be arranged in water distributing core 3 with
The communication groove 4 that upper screwed pipe 1 is connected to, is arranged in the water distribution upper outlet 6 in water distributing core 3 and being located at below communication groove 4, and setting exists
3 bottom end of water distributing core and be connected to lower screwed pipe 8 with underwater outfall 9, be arranged between water distributing core 3 and lower screwed pipe 8 and
Upper seal 5 between water distribution upper outlet 6 and communication groove 4, setting is water distributing core 3 under between screwed pipe 8 and positioned at matching
Lower seal 7 between underwater outfall 9 and water distribution upper outlet 6, and it is mounted on the closeouts 16 with 9 lower section of underwater outfall.
The closeouts 16 are made of two symmetrical plugging blocks, the tapered structure of plugging block, the taper of the plugging block
Tip is provided with connector interconnected.
In above-mentioned steps one, injection well downhole flow regulator main body is mounted on the detailed process on lower screwed pipe 8 are as follows:
Plugging plate 17 is fixed on to the bottom end of lower screwed pipe 8, while one of plugging block is connected to water distributing core 3
Upper seal 5 and lower seal 7 are mounted in water distributing core 3 by bottom end, and water distributing core 3 is inserted into lower screwed pipe 8 until blocking
Block bottom end is stretched out from the water outlet of plugging plate 17, another plugging block is fixed i.e. with the plugging block being mounted in water distributing core 3
Can, as shown in Figure 2.
It is also equipped with adjustable plate 11 in the present embodiment, is specifically provided that
The adjustable plate 11 with adjustment hole is also equipped on the outer linked hole 10;The adjustable plate 11 be mounted on it is waterborne go out
Between mouth 6 and outer linked hole 10, and it is fixed on the inner wall of lower screwed pipe 8.The adjustment hole is set along the circumferential direction of lower screwed pipe 8
It sets, and diameter is gradually increased along the circumferential direction of lower screwed pipe 8.
